Preventing Eye Strain By Adjusting Your Computer Screen

Computer usage is most commonly known to include long hours of work where the user needs to stay focused in order to complete the task at hand, and with this increased workload on the computer people are beginning to notice more sever, and more frequent eye strain problems. There are several ways to combat this eye strain problem caused by long-term computer use; you can choose to physically take breaks away from your computer, or you can opt to make eye strain computer screen adjustments that will help prevent the problem altogether. Here are some computer screen adjustments you can make to help eliminate any kind of eye strain.

Adjusting the Brightness

One of the most common causes of eye strain while operating a computer is incorrect brightness settings; where the screen is either too bright, or not bright enough. If the screen is too bright then your eyes are being over exposed to light and will eventually be strained, and with insufficient brightness your eyes will have to work too hard to correct read letters on the screen, also causing eye strain. You should adjust your computer screen to be bright enough to where you can read letters and see images comfortably, but not so bright to the point that your eyes are overpowered.

Raising or Lowering Your Computer Screen

Another adjustment that should be made to your computer screen to help eliminate eye strain is screen height. If your computer screen is too high or too low then your eyes will eventually be strained because of the angle caused by the incorrect height. The perfect height for a computer screen is having the top of the LCD screen level with your eyes. This way you won’t experience any kind of eye strain while looking at your computer screen for the long hours you’re forced to work.
